The Role:

  • As a Delivery Cyclist, you’ll be the face of Domino’s in your local community, delivering hot, fresh pizzas safely and efficiently. Whether you’re riding an e-bike or push bike, you’ll play a key part in our fast-paced, friendly team and help us deliver a great experience to every customer.
  • Key Responsibilities:
  • Deliver pizzas and menu items to customers promptly and safely
  • Provide excellent customer service at every doorstep
  • Operate your bike in accordance with road safety regulations and company policies
  • Use the Domino’s Delivery App on your smartphone to manage orders
  • Support the in-store team during quieter delivery periods (e.g. cleaning, restocking)
  • Represent Domino’s positively in the community

About You:

  • Passion for cycling and delivering great service
  • Able to use your own smartphone for delivery app use
  • Friendly, reliable, and able to work independently
  • Able to work flexible hours, including evenings and weekends
  • Right to work relevant to store location
  • Previous experience is a bonus, but not essential as we’ll give you all the training you need

Benefits:

  • Competitive hourly pay + per-delivery payment + tips
  • 28 days paid holiday per year (includes BH, pro rata for part time)
  • Flexible working hours to suit your lifestyle
  • Staff discount on our delicious food (we know you were looking for this!)
  • Staff meals (conditions apply)
  • Occasional Business Use insurance provided whilst out riding (store can provide more details)
  • Company pension scheme (where eligible)
  • Family Leave policies in place
  • Paid training and clear career progression pathway with linked pay increases
  • Supportive, inclusive, and fun team environment
